Victim Identified in Porter, Texas Shooting; MCTXSheriff’s Office Investigates Possible Homicide

The Montgomery County Sheriff's Office has identified the victim in the fatal shooting that occurred on Sunday night in Porter, Texas. Rufino Gutierrez, 34, was found dead with a gunshot wound at a residence on Holly Ridge. Initially reported as a possible suicide, the Montgomery County Sheriff's Office Homicide and Violent Crimes detectives are now treating the case as a homicide. The detectives, along with Crime Scene Investigators, are actively investigating the incident to determine the circumstances surrounding Gutierrez's death. The initial call came in at approximately 9:25 pm on April 23, 2023, when deputies responded to the 23000 block of Holly Ridge after receiving reports of a suicide involving a weapon. Caught on Video: Woman claims to be DoorDash driver; distracts homeowner while four males break into the back of a home

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=_d281i0xqtA&ab_channel=MontgomeryCountySheriffMCTXSheriff The Montgomery County Sheriff's Office is seeking the public's assistance in identifying burglary suspects who posed as Door Dash drivers. On March 5, 2023, a female knocked on the door of a residence on Emerald Vista Drive in the Harmony Subdivision in Spring, TX and claimed to be from Door Dash. She remained outside the home from 1:20 a.m. until approximately 2:00 a.m. While she was at the front door, four male suspects attempted to enter the residence through the back yard, causing damage to the exterior of the home. The Montgomery County Sheriff’s Office is requesting the public’s help in finding a missing person who has autism

On March 2, 2023, deputies responded to a report of a missing person at a residence on Forest Lake Circle in New Caney, TX. Photo Courtesy of MCTX Sheriff The missing person, Amanda Cutrara, was last seen by a family member on March 2, 2023, at approximately 6 pm near her home. Amanda, who requires support from her adult family members due to her autism, was wearing a short-sleeved shirt, black and white floral pants, and sandals at the time of her disappearance. A detective was assigned to the case, and an extensive search was conducted in the area by EquuSearch, using ATVs, K9s, and personnel on March 8th and 9th, but no leads were found.
